Enter this amount on page 1, line 1 2024 Tax Rate Schedule Estates and Trusts If North Dakota Taxable Income is: 8 The tax is: Over But not over $ 0 $ 3,150 .......................... 0.00% of ND Taxable Income 3,150 11,325........ $ 0.00 + 1.95% of amount over $ 3,150 11,325..............................159.41 + 2.50% of amount over 11,325 Part 2 - Calculation of fiduciary's income • • This part must be completed by all estates and trusts Resident estate or trust: Complete Column A only. About the Corporate Income Tax
The IRS and most states require corporations to file an income tax return, with the exact filing requirements depending on the type of company.
Sole proprietorships or disregarded entities like LLCs are filed on Schedule C (or the state equivalent) of the owner's personal income tax return, flow-through entities like S Corporations or Partnerships are generally required to file an informational return equivilent to the IRS Form 1120S or Form 1065, and full corporations must file the equivalent of federal Form 1120 (and, unlike flow-through corporations, are often subject to a corporate tax liability).
Additional forms are available for a wide variety of specific entities and transactions including fiduciaries, nonprofits, and companies involved in other specific types of business.
